Why Visit Cáceres
Cáceres is a hidden gem in Spain, renowned for its stunning medieval architecture and rich history. With a blend of Roman, Muslim, and Christian influences, the city offers visitors a unique glimpse into the past. Its UNESCO World Heritage status is a testament to its preservation of historical sites.
Best Things to Do in Cáceres
Stroll through the ancient streets of the Old Town, marvel at the stunning Plaza Mayor, and visit the impressive Cáceres Cathedral. Don’t miss the chance to explore the numerous palaces and towers, each telling its own story. The local cuisine is also a highlight, with tapas bars and restaurants serving delectable regional dishes.

Best Time to Visit
The best time to visit Cáceres is during the spring (April to June) or fall (September to November). The weather is pleasant, and you can enjoy outdoor activities without the summer crowds.
Travel Tips
- Wear comfortable shoes, as the cobblestone streets can be uneven.
- Try local dishes like Torta del Casar and other regional cheeses.
- Learn a few basic Spanish phrases to enhance your interaction with locals.
- Plan your visits to major attractions early in the day to avoid crowds.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the best way to get to Cáceres?
Cáceres is accessible by train or bus from major cities such as Madrid and Seville. The train station is located just outside the city center.
Is Cáceres safe for tourists?
Yes, Cáceres is generally considered a safe destination for tourists. However, it’s always good to take standard precautions.
